HYDROSOMATIC EXPERIENCES
The Naval Store, Walyalup/Fremantle
Curated by Will Ek Uvelius
6th-10th April 2023
'Hydrosomatic* Experiences is a sublime collective art research endeavour that delves into the intimate and personal relationships that exist between humanity and the element of water. It embodies a synergistic interplay of diverse mediums that engage with and touch upon the subject of water.
*Hydrosomatic combines hydro’: water & ‘somatic: bodily experience. It is an explanation of the way our body interacts, connects and relates to water.

‘Surface tension’ is an immersive light projection depicting the effervescent churn found below a waterfall (on Menang Country in South-Western Australia.)
Froth and fizz born of the falls is recast on the walls as turbulence-born ink scribing the stream’s eddies and flows, tracing the movement of running water — water drawn forth by gravity but impeded and distorted by an immovable but slow-wearing Earth.
These submersive traceries make legible the transcendental sensation of running water moving over our bodies.
